Contraceptive Health Services

We provide the following Contraceptive Health services at Naval Health Clinic Cherry Point:
  • Patches
  • Pills 
  • Implants (Nexplanon)
  • IUDs (Skyla, Mirena, Paragard)
  • Emergency Contraception
  • Rings (NuvaRing)
  • Depo-Provera Injections
  • Condoms
  • Spermicides
  • Vasectomy Referral Evaluation
  • Male & Female STI Screenings

TRICARE Covered Services

TRICARE covers well-woman exams annually for women under age 65 with no cost-share or copayment. TRICARE offers coverage for many women’s health services, including: For women who are age 65 and older and using TRICARE For Life, you can still get women’s preventive screenings.
